Taxonomic Classification

Rank Agile Mangabey Aspen Bracket
Kingdom Animalia (Animals) Fungi (Fungi)
Phylum Chordata (Chordates) Basidiomycota (Club Fungi)
Class Mammalia (Mammals) Agaricomycetes (Mushrooms)
Order Primates (Primates) Hymenochaetales (Hymenochaetales)
Family Cercopithecidae (Old World Monkeys) Hymenochaetaceae
Genus Cercocebus Phellinus
Species Cercocebus agilis Phellinus tremulae
